﻿.cp-top-header-wrapper {
    position: fixed;
    inset-inline: 0;
    padding: 12px 16px;
    z-index: 999; 
}
    .cp-top-header-wrapper .cp-site-header {
        width: 100%;
        max-width: 1340px;
        border-radius: 9999px;
        border: 1px solid rgba(0, 0, 0, 0.08);
        background: #fffffff0;
        box-shadow: 0 1px 2px 0 rgba(10, 13, 18, 0.05);
        backdrop-filter: blur(5px);
        margin-inline: auto;
        padding: 16px 24px; 
    } 
 
   .cp-site-logo .cp-logo {
        height: 40px
    }

    .cp-top-header-wrapper .cp-site-header .cp-menu-wrapper  {
       display:flex;
       flex-wrap:wrap; 
       gap:12px;
    }
        .cp-top-header-wrapper .cp-site-header .cp-menu-wrapper .level-1 > .cp-nav-link {
            padding: 4px 6px;
            display: flex;
            flex-wrap: wrap;
            align-items:center;
            gap: 2px;
            font-size: 14px;
            font-weight: 600;
            line-height: 20px;
            color: var(--cp-text-252B37)
        }
.cp-arror-ig-box{
    display:flex;
}

@media (max-width:767px) {
    .cp-top-header-wrapper {
        padding: 0;
    }
        .cp-top-header-wrapper .cp-site-header {
            border-radius: 0;
            padding: 12px 16px;
        } 
}